-Leverage the internet to create income-
The key is not just to earn money, but to build income-generating assets. In a traditional job, you trade time for money once. An online asset, such as a blog, YouTube channel, or online course, can keep generating revenue. This continues long after the initial work is done. This creates lasting retirement income.
Main Paths to Online Income
The first path is Active Income, where you directly trade your time, skills, and effort for immediate payment. This is similar to a traditional job or freelance work in the digital world. It includes roles like online tutoring, virtual assistance, freelance writing or design, and consulting. The primary advantage is the ability to start earning relatively quickly by leveraging your existing expertise. However, the significant limitation is its linear nature. Your income is directly tied to the hours you work. It stops when you do, which does not inherently build long-term wealth.
The second, more powerful path for retirement funding is Passive Income. It focuses on building assets that generate revenue continuously with minimal ongoing effort. This includes creating systems like a blog with affiliate marketing. It could also involve a YouTube channel with ad revenue or a digital product like an online course or e-book. These systems are built once but can be sold repeatedly. This path often requires considerable upfront work. You need patience before seeing substantial returns. However, it creates scalable and durable income streams. These streams can fund your retirement by paying you long after the initial work is complete.
Ideas to get you started!
- Blogging & Affiliate Marketing: Create a website around a topic you are passionate about. Once you have an audience, you can earn commissions by recommending products and services (affiliate marketing) or by displaying ads.
- Selling Digital Products: This is a powerful way to scale your knowledge. Create an e-book, online course, or set of templates once and sell it to an unlimited number of people.
- YouTube Channel: Build a channel by creating helpful or entertaining videos. Income comes from advertising revenue, sponsorships, and affiliate links within your videos.
- Freelancing: Use your existing professional skills (e.g., graphic design, accounting, writing) to find clients online. Platforms like Upwork and Fiverr are mentioned as starting points.
Building a sustainable online income is not a “get-rich-quick” scheme. It is crucial to understand that it is a marathon that demands dedication and a long-term perspective. Success depends on several key factors. Consistency means regularly producing high-quality content or reliably delivering services to build trust and momentum. Patience is necessary, as it takes considerable time to build a loyal audience, establish authority, and begin seeing significant revenue. A commitment to continuously learning new skills is important, covering everything from search engine optimization (SEO) and digital marketing to content creation and video editing. These skills are needed to adapt and thrive in the competitive online landscape.
